Building Removal in Conroe, TX
Building removal services involve the safe and efficient demolition and disposal of existing structures on a property. These projects can include removing old or unwanted homes, garages, sheds, or other buildings to clear space for new construction, renovations, or landscaping. Property owners typically seek building removal to eliminate structures that are no longer functional, damaged, or pose safety concerns, or to prepare a site for new development. Understanding the scope of the project, including the size of the structure, its location, and any potential obstacles such as utilities or neighboring properties, is essential before requesting removal services.
Homeowners should also consider local regulations and permits related to building removal, as these can influence the process and requirements. It is helpful to know if there are any restrictions on demolition or disposal procedures in the area. Additionally, property owners often want to understand how debris will be handled and what the cleanup process involves. Clear communication about the project’s scope and any site-specific considerations can help ensure a smooth and efficient building removal process.

Common Building Removal Jobs
Building demolition - complete removal of structures to clear land for new development or renovation.
Garage removal - safely dismantling and removing existing garages to create more yard space.
Residential teardown - tearing down old or unsafe homes to prepare for rebuilding or landscaping.
Barn and shed removal - dismantling outbuildings to improve property appearance or repurpose land.
Pool removal - eliminating in-ground or above-ground pools to expand yard areas.
Commercial building removal - clearing outdated or unused structures for property upgrades or redevelopment.
Building Removal Questions
What types of structures can be removed? Building removal services typically handle houses, garages, sheds, and other small to medium-sized structures on residential properties.
Is building removal suitable for damaged or old structures? Yes, removal services can safely take down damaged, deteriorated, or outdated buildings as part of property upgrades or cleanup projects.
What should property owners do to prepare for building removal? Clearing the area around the structure and removing valuable items can help facilitate a smoother removal process.
Are permits required for building removal in Conroe, TX? Local regulations often require permits for building removal, so checking with municipal authorities is recommended before starting the project.
